What Is Dental Implant Failure?
Dental implant failure happens when the implant does not properly attach to the jawbone or loses stability after healing. It may cause pain, movement, swelling, or even implant loss.
In Dental Implant Failures Vadodara, failure is generally divided into two stages:
Early Implant Failure
Happens within weeks or months
Caused by poor osseointegration
Infection at the surgical site
Excess movement during healing
Late Implant Failure
Occurs after 1 year or even many years
Often due to peri-implantitis
Bone loss around the implant
Bite overload or mechanical stress
Both types require timely treatment to prevent further complications.
Types of Dental Implant Failures
We can classify failure into:
Biological Failure
Due to infection, bone loss, or lack of osseointegration (bone fusion).
Mechanical Failure
Due to implant fracture, loose screws, or a damaged prosthetic crown.
Aesthetic Failure
When the implant looks unnatural or causes gum recession.

Dental Implant Failure Treatment Options
Treatment depends on what went wrong:
1️⃣ Non-Surgical Care
For mild infections or gum inflammation:
Deep cleaning
Antibiotics
Laser gum therapy
2️⃣ Corrective Surgery
If the implant is unstable or the bone is damaged:
Bone grafting
Soft tissue grafting
Re-fixing or replacing the implant
3️⃣ Explant (Removing the Implant)
If the failure is severe, the implant may need to be removed. After healing and strengthening the bone, a new implant can be placed.
